Output 80ff1369a55ba9f59458ec495801b6b733c639f47d03fea88b00910b3d26be8e:36

value
22126934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69331bbc5fdb86651b43cffe0f8f03dd1be539bd OP_EQUAL
address
MHVQQeD1FrjmKfda5VLNxeYCPhm97Z1y7B
transaction
80ff1369a55ba9f59458ec495801b6b733c639f47d03fea88b00910b3d26be8e
spent
true